More about the role:
Could you bring your spark to Chartwells? Here's what you need to know before applying:
Your key responsibilities will include:
Preparing delicious, high-quality food that delights our clients and customers
Maintaining a high standard of cleanliness of the kitchen and surrounding areas
Ensuring the correct use of all machinery and equipment
Assisting with the loading or unloading of deliveries and supply vehicles
Representing Chartwells and maintaining a positive brand image
Complying with Food Handling & Hygiene standards
Complying with Health & Safety regulations
Who you are:
Our ideal Kitchen Assistant will:
Demonstrate an ability to manage pressure, prioritise tasks and communicate effectively at all levels
Be an excellent team player
Have a committed and organised approach
Have a desire to succeed in your role
Possess the ability to work under pressure
Be flexible to work shifts
Demonstrate Exceptional timekeeping and reliability
